22/08/08 - What a palaver just to get a bus pass

I contacted the council to ask what I needed for my bus pass as I am disabled.
I intend to use it on the Nottingham City trams when we go to the theatre as I can't use it on the buses here as they don't take wheelchairs where I live (and there is only one a day).

I was told to bring in my blue parking badge and a utility or council tax bill.

The blue badge is issued by Lincolnshire Social Services and my council tax bill is obviously issued by SKDC.
I asked how I was expected to park without problems if I was to bring my badge with me and was told to stick a note in the window explaining where I was.

Why can't they contact the relevant agencies to ascertain my entitlement rather than having original documents and paperwork?

I can get a car tax disc on line by giving my vehicle disabled certificate number.

In Grantham I have to break the law to obtain a travel pass.
